entering a bill does use double entry accounting, the bill is a credit in accounts payable, and what ever the bill is for is usually an expense, a debit.
that you associate a customer and perhaps make it billable has nothing to do with it. Until you invoice the customer and bring the billable expense to the customer invoice that billable status is just a reminder.
